Who we need
Our business and team are growing. We are currently hiring wildlife service technicians in Massachusetts, looking to begin or continue a career in professional wildlife control. Qualified candidates will have skills or experience with carpentry work.
Wildlife technicians thrive on independence and enjoy occasional detective work to solve every day to intricate wildlife problems for our residential and business customers. Due to the nature of our work, candidates must be willing to work both outdoors and indoors throughout the year. Some scenarios require our service technicians to use ladders to more efficiently and effectively complete a job. Pest-End provides ladder safety training for our team.
Job Responsibilities:
- Driving company vehicle to customer locations.
- Adequate off street parking for a commercial vehicle
- Meeting with customers to diagnose and explain services needed.
- Inspecting interior and exterior of customers' properties. This position requires the use of a ladders and climbing on roofs, or entering tight places like a crawl space.
- Capturing nuisance wildlife in a safe manner.
- Performing basic exclusion and repair work on the areas where wildlife enter the customers' home or business.
- Obtaining state wildlife certification
- Obtaining state pesticide licenses to assist our Intergrated Pest Management team.
- Maintain notes and records about customers and the services they have had.
- Keeping an open line of communication between yourself, office staff, and managers.
- Ability to lift 100 lbs + comfortably.

Physical Requirements:
While performing the duties of this job, the team member is frequently required to stand, walk, sit, climb, bend, kneel and crawl within tight spaces. Specific hearing and vision abilities required by this job include close vision, distance vision, color vision, peripheral vision, depth perception, and the ability to adjust focus. The employee may occasionally lift and/ or move up to 50 pounds. Additionally, wildlife technicians should be comfortable with ladder work and on roofs and be able to lift and maneuver up to a 40-foot ladder. Comfort level on and off three story and 12+ pitched roofs.
